Has an AFL game ever ended 47-8?

Exactly once. On August 5, 1899, Carlton beat St Kilda 47-8, and no AFL game before or since has ended that way. When it happened it was a scorigami, the first 47-8 in league history.

Where 47-8 sits among nearby AFL scores. Deeper blue means a score has happened more often; the outlined cell is the new one.

That makes 47-8 the 3836th most common final score out of 6,607 that have ever occurred in AFL. One point away, 48-8 has happened never and 47-9 has happened 3 times.
